Matt Eberflus was a 22-year-old assistant at Toledo when his head coach, Gary Pinkel, stood in front of his players and held a football in the air.
“Guys,” he said, “it’s all about this.”
Thus was born Eberflus’ career-long zeal to win the turnover battle. It was enough to earn him the Bears’ head coaching job — the Colts finished second in takeaways in his four seasons as Colts defensive coordinator — but it wasn’t nearly enough to keep it.
